Role of topoisomerase Ⅰ,Ⅱ and poly(ADP-ribose) polymerase in cell radiosensitivity |

Abstract:: |
TopoisomeraseⅠ,Ⅱ and poly(ADP-ribose) polymerase are key enzymes in regulation of chromosome structure and play important roles in DNA replication,RNA transcription and DNA damage repair.We used an orthogonal design to analyze the role of topoisonoraseⅠ,Ⅱ and poly(ADP-ribose) polymerase in the regulation of chromosome structure and the production of DNA damages after irradiation.It was observed that their inhibitors could loose chromosome structure and increase DNA damages in irradiated cells,and they interacted with each other.This result shows that these three enzymes facilitate the integrity of chromosome structure and promote radioresistant ability of cells.The interaction between these three enymes reflects their internal relation. |
